Artist Biography
Victor Wyatt Burnand was a painter and illustrator, born in Poole, Dorset. He both studied and later taught at the RCA and showed at the RA, RBA, RHA, Cooling Galleries, Walker Art Gallery, Liverpool and RMS of which he was an elected member. Burnand was also on the staff of Guildford School of Art.
